Abstract

AbstractThe integration of reuse components and subsystems into complex systems is continuing to increase in development programs as a method to reduce resources needed and to reduce complexity. Previous research identified that reuse can commonly be a driver of system integration failures. A previous work identified four considerations for ensuring that reuse is integrated into a system successfully. This paper adapts a framework from the discipline of Strategic Foresight that provides a fixed roadmap for addressing the considerations. The framework consists of 10 guidelines across six phases, Framing, Scanning, Forecasting, Visioning, Planning, and Acting. The framework was evaluated against 18 historical systems that failed due to reuse components or subsystems to determine if the framework would have mitigated the failure mechanisms around the reuse. The framework was found to have mitigated 100% of the failure mechanisms across the 18 systems.

Full Text
Published version (Free)

Talk to us

Join us for a 30 min session where you can share your feedback and ask us any queries you have

Schedule a call